## 3.5.4 - 2026-02-15

1. fix: Move Rails generator template to `lib/generators/posthog/templates/` to ensure it's included in the gem package ([#103](https://github.com/PostHog/posthog-ruby/issues/103))

## 3.5.3 - 2026-02-08

1. fix: Fix Railtie middleware insertion crashing on Rails initialization — changed `insert_middleware_after` from a class method to an instance method (matching how Rails executes initializer blocks via `instance_exec`), and removed the unsupported `include?` query on `MiddlewareStackProxy` ([#97](https://github.com/PostHog/posthog-ruby/issues/97))

# frozen_string_literal: true

# PostHog Rails Initializer
# Place this file in config/initializers/posthog.rb

# ============================================================================
# RAILS-SPECIFIC CONFIGURATION
# ============================================================================
# Configure Rails-specific options via PostHog::Rails.configure
# These settings control how PostHog integrates with Rails features.

PostHog::Rails.configure do |config|
# Automatically capture exceptions (default: false)
# Set to true to enable automatic exception tracking
# config.auto_capture_exceptions = true

# Report exceptions that Rails rescues (e.g., with rescue_from) (default: false)
# Set to true to capture rescued exceptions
# config.report_rescued_exceptions = true

# Automatically instrument ActiveJob background jobs (default: false)
# Set to true to enable automatic ActiveJob exception tracking
# config.auto_instrument_active_job = true

# Capture user context with exceptions (default: true)
# config.capture_user_context = true

# Controller method name to get current user (default: :current_user)
# Change this if your app uses a different method name (e.g., :authenticated_user)
# When configured, exceptions will include user context (distinct_id, email, name),
# making it easier to identify affected users and debug user-specific issues.
# config.current_user_method = :current_user

# Additional exception classes to exclude from reporting
# These are added to the default excluded exceptions
# config.excluded_exceptions = [
# # 'MyCustom404Error',
# # 'MyCustomValidationError'
# ]
end

# You can also configure Rails options directly:
# PostHog::Rails.config.auto_capture_exceptions = true

# ============================================================================
# CORE POSTHOG CONFIGURATION
# ============================================================================
# Initialize the PostHog client with core SDK options.

PostHog.init do |config|
# ============================================================================
# REQUIRED CONFIGURATION
# ============================================================================

# Your PostHog project API key (required)
# Get this from: PostHog Project Settings > API Keys
# https://app.posthog.com/settings/project-details#variables
config.api_key = ENV.fetch('POSTHOG_API_KEY', nil)

# ============================================================================
# OPTIONAL CONFIGURATION
# ============================================================================

# For PostHog Cloud, use: https://us.i.posthog.com or https://eu.i.posthog.com
config.host = ENV.fetch('POSTHOG_HOST', 'https://us.i.posthog.com')

# Personal API key (optional, but required for local feature flag evaluation)
# Get this from: PostHog Settings > Personal API Keys
# https://app.posthog.com/settings/user-api-keys
config.personal_api_key = ENV.fetch('POSTHOG_PERSONAL_API_KEY', nil)

# Maximum number of events to queue before dropping (default: 10000)
config.max_queue_size = 10_000

# Feature flags polling interval in seconds (default: 30)
config.feature_flags_polling_interval = 30

# Feature flag request timeout in seconds (default: 3)
config.feature_flag_request_timeout_seconds = 3

# Error callback - called when PostHog encounters an error
# config.on_error = proc { |status, message|
# Rails.logger.error("[PostHog] Error #{status}: #{message}")
# }

# Before send callback - modify or filter events before sending
# Return nil to prevent the event from being sent
# config.before_send = proc { |event|
# # Filter out test users
# return nil if event[:properties]&.dig('$user_email')&.end_with?('@test.com')
#
# # Add custom properties to all events
# event[:properties] ||= {}
# event[:properties]['environment'] = Rails.env
#
# event
# }

# ============================================================================
# ENVIRONMENT-SPECIFIC CONFIGURATION
# ============================================================================

# Disable in test environment
config.test_mode = true if Rails.env.test?

# Optional: Disable in development
# config.test_mode = true if Rails.env.test? || Rails.env.development?
end

# ============================================================================
# DEFAULT EXCLUDED EXCEPTIONS
# ============================================================================
# The following exceptions are excluded by default:
#
# - AbstractController::ActionNotFound
# - ActionController::BadRequest
# - ActionController::InvalidAuthenticityToken
# - ActionController::InvalidCrossOriginRequest
# - ActionController::MethodNotAllowed
# - ActionController::NotImplemented
# - ActionController::ParameterMissing
# - ActionController::RoutingError
# - ActionController::UnknownFormat
# - ActionController::UnknownHttpMethod
# - ActionDispatch::Http::Parameters::ParseError
# - ActiveRecord::RecordNotFound
# - ActiveRecord::RecordNotUnique
#
# These can be re-enabled by removing them from the exclusion list if needed.
